>From code inspection it appeared that there is a possibility where in ipvlan_port_destroy() might be dealing with a port (struct ipvl_port) that has already been destroyed and is therefore already NULL. However, we don't check for NULL and continue to access the fields which results in a kernel panic.
When call to register_netdevice() (called from ipvlan_link_new()) fails, inside that function we call ipvlan_uninit() (through ndo_uninit()) to destroy the ipvlan port. Upon returning unsuccessfully from register_netdevice() we go ahead and call ipvlan_port_destroy() again which causes NULL pointer dereference panic. To test this theory, I loaded up netdev-notifier-error-inject.ko and did $ sudo echo -22 > /sys/kernel/debug/notifier-error-inject/\ netdev/actions/NETDEV_POST_INIT/error $ sudo ip li add ipvl0 link enp7s0 type ipvlan ...system panics... BUG: unable to handle kernel NULL pointer dereference at 0000000000000820 IP: ipvlan_port_destroy+0x2a/0xf0 [ipvlan] Similar issue exists in macvlan_port_destroy() and it will be addressed by a separate patch. The following patch fixes the ipvlan case. I tested my changes for regression by running LTP's ipvlan test case.
